Before focusing on technical indicators like stock price and volume, it's important to consider a company's fundamentals. These include financial metrics such as profitability, revenue growth, and debt levels. Furthermore, understanding the industry landscape, including competition and consumer trends, provides essential context. By combining this fundamental analysis with technical data, investors can make more informed decisions and draw deeper conclusions about the company's potential for future growth and success.
